Transaction 3956593e0f46956fb77a167fe2ed4bde00861b80f1967a1c77960c141a393a51
1 Input
1 Output
-
3956593e0f46956fb77a167fe2ed4bde00861b80f1967a1c77960c141a393a51:0
- value
- 59373873
- script pubkey
- OP_0 OP_PUSHBYTES_20 37e5641a467f65889faff0394aac675c1a77867a
- address
- bc1qxljkgxjx0ajc38a07qu54tr8tsd80pn6s0knj4